The ACOG Committee on Obstetric Practice's opinion on planned
home birth (2011) noted that
although the Committee believes that hospitals and
birthing centers are the safest setting for birth, it respects the right of a woman to make a medically informed decision about delivery.
NEW YORK (Reuters Health)-
Although hospitals and
birthing centers are the safest places to have a baby, pediatricians said today that women who choose to give birth at
home should be supported and that setting made as safe as possible, as well.
